Industrial wiring solutions play a vital role in power transmission, control systems, and signal accuracy. From heavy-duty power delivery to accurate data transmission, cables such as flexible, lightweight, and specialized cables are designed to meet specific performance requirements. Below is a detailed overview of the most commonly used cable types and their applications.
Rubber Cable
Rubber cables are commonly applied where high flexibility and toughness are required. With robust outer sheathing, these cables can resist harsh environmental conditions. Rubber cables are well-suited for portable equipment, outdoor installations, and industrial machinery.
Aluminum Cable
Aluminum conductor cables are a lightweight and economical alternative to copper cables. Known for their balanced performance and affordability, aluminum cables are frequently installed in power distribution systems, overhead lines, and large-scale installations. Proper installation ensures long-term operational stability.
Power Cable
Power cables are designed to transmit electrical energy from sources to equipment. They are manufactured with durable materials to handle various voltage levels. Power cables are indispensable in modern electrical systems.
Insulated Sheathed Wire
Protective jacketed wires feature an outer protective layer that protects internal wiring from physical damage, Compensating Cable moisture, and chemicals. These wires are widely used in electrical cabinets and building systems where additional protection is required.
Variable Frequency Drive Cable
VFD cables are specially designed for use with motor drive systems. They help reduce electrical noise and protect motors from voltage spikes. VFD cables are essential in modern drive-controlled environments.
Thermocouple Compensating Cable
Compensating cables are used to maintain signal accuracy in thermal monitoring applications. Designed to match thermocouple characteristics, these cables help transfer signals without affecting measurement accuracy. They are commonly used in process control, laboratories, and industrial monitoring.
Control and Instrumentation Cable
Instrumentation cables are designed for low-voltage signal transmission. With advanced insulation and shielding, they reduce noise and signal loss. These cables are widely used in process automation, oil and gas plants, and industrial control systems.
